在 C# 中,可以使用 Newtonsoft.Json 库来将 JSON 文件转换为实体类。您可以按照以下步骤来实现: 1. 在 Visual Studio 中,添加一个新...注意,您需要将“path/to/json/file.json”替换为您自己的 JSON 文件的路径。
在 C# 中,可以使用 Newtonsoft.Json 库来将 JSON 文件转换为实体类。您可以按照以下步骤来实现: 1. 在 Visual Studio 中,添加一个新...注意,您需要将“path/to/json/file.json”替换为您自己的 JSON 文件的路径。
using Newtonsoft.Json.Linq; // 原始的 JSON 对象字符串 string jsonStr = @" { ""Model"": { ""FID"": 0, ""FCreateOrgId"": { ""FNumber"": ""FH"" }, ""FNumber"": ""PDM001"", ""FUseOrgId"": { "...
在C#开发的过程中,需要将json解析成
在经过前面的实践后,利用ABP框架解决简单的业务需求(增删改查)基本是没问题了。然而ABP框架的能力可不止这些,想要更好的使用那些高级特性,就需要了解下ABP框架的结构和工作原理了。 1.框架结构 ...
C#设计模式总结 一、 设计原则 使用设计模式的根本原因是适应变化,提高代码复用率,使软件更具有可维护性和可扩展性。并且,在进行设计的时候,也需要遵循以下几个原则:单一职责原则、开放封闭原则、...
using Newtonsoft.Json.Linq; public class JsonNodeConverter { public Dictionary, object> ConvertJsonNodeToMap(JSONNode jsonNode) { var map = new Dictionary, object>(); foreach (KeyValuePair, ...
统一返回格式参数中,如果包含 Null 值,调用方会不太好处理,需要替换为空字符串,示例: { "response":{ "code":200, "msg":"Remote service error", "result":null } } 替换为: { "respons...
以上代码展示了如何使用C#配合Newtonsoft.Json库来读取和写入JSON文件。通过定义与JSON结构匹配的C#类,您可以轻松地将JSON数据与应用程序中的对象模型相互转换。在实际应用中,只需替换或扩展这些示例中的类与方法...
一、ASP.NET Core从2.1 --> 3.1后出现 [The JSON value could not be converted to System.Nullable]错误 解决方案如下: 出现如上的错误,是因为从ASP.NET Core 3.0...你可以手动安装Json.NET这替换System.Text.Jso
//解决json转换Double类型为null时转为0的问题 JsonConfig jsonConfig = new JsonConfig(); jsonConfig.registerDefaultValueProcessor(Double.class, new DefaultDefaultValueProcessor() { public ...
using Newtonsoft.Json; using System.IO; // 读取 ConnectedService.json 文件内容 string json = File.ReadAllText("Properties/ConnectedService.json"); // 解析 JSON 字符串为一个 JObject 对象 dynamic ...
using Newtonsoft.Json.Linq; namespace JsonDemo { class Program { static void Main(string[] args) { // 假设原始的 Json 字符串如下 string jsonStr = "[{\"name\": \"Tom\", \"age\": 20}, {\"name\": ...
前言:有个需求需要写一份JSON文件对比差异且将差异的JSON输出的脚本,每个文件的数据量大约在10万条(40MB 上下的两份文件) JSON 格式为列表套字典的格式 [ { "ID": 90820, "Badge": 3960, "CompID": ...
从数据库中返回json格式的数据,但由于数据库中的数据中有换行符,导致返回的json数据错误。 【原因分析】 用for循环语句来分析出错字段字符串中每个字符的ASCII码,可以看出存在值分别为13、10的两个字符,造成...
WebApi返回Json格式 一、Global配置(此方法杀伤力太大,所有的返回的xml格式都会被毙掉) public class WebApiApplication : System.Web.HttpApplication{ protected void Application_Start(){ ...
using Newtonsoft.Json.Linq; using System; public class Program { public static void Main() { string json = "your JSON string here"; JObject jsonObject = JObject.Parse(json); // 查询指定字段的...
Json序列反序列类型处理帮助类。 JSON反序列化 JSON序列化 将Json序列化的时间由/Date(1294499956278+0800)转为字符串 将时间字符串转为Json时间 using System; using System.Collections.Generic; using...
爬虫从文章中检索文本并以json格式返回。 API将在稍后由其他开发人员使用。在JSON中“保留”换行符的好方法?所以我的问题是 - 我怎么能“保持”在我的JSON输出字符串中的换行符?处理这个问题(JSON输出)其他服务的...
Newtonsoft.Json.Linq.JToken.Parse(jsonString); } catch (Exception) { isValid = false; } return isValid; } public static string RemoveUnrecognizableChars(string jsonString) { // 去除json...
.NET 序列化枚举为字符串
当然可以使用其他的 JSON 库来替换 MiniJSON。在 Unity 中使用 Newtonsoft.Json 库是一个常见的替代方案。以下是一个示例代码: ```csharp using Newtonsoft.Json; using System.Collections.Generic; // ... // ...
.net处理JSON简明教程 Json.Net是.net中的一种流行的高性能的JSON框架。 特点 灵活的JSON序列化转化.net对象为JSON字符串。和把JSON字符串转换为.net对象。 手动读写JSON的Linq to JSON 比.net内置...
或者使用其他的 JSON 序列化和反序列化类库替换掉 `JsonMapper`,例如 `Newtonsoft.Json` 库。需要先安装该库,然后在代码头部添加如下语句: ``` using Newtonsoft.Json; ``` 然后使用 `JsonConvert....
在C#中,可以使用Json.NET(也称为Newtonsoft.Json)库来读取和处理JSON文件。首先,需要在项目中安装并引用Json.NET库。表示成功读取并解析了JSON文件中的内容。注意,需要根据具体的JSON文件结构定义相应的C#类。...
将上述代码中的"your_directory_path"替换为要遍历的目录的路径。运行该程序后,它将遍历指定目录下的所有JSON文件,计算每个JSON文件中的键和值的数量,并将结果保存到名为"json_counts.xlsx"的Excel文件中。以下是...
今天做项目的时候需要用到json数组,解析时遇到了个小小的麻烦,特此将解决办法记下:json数据如下:{"code":200,"message":"ok","data":[{"id":78,"title":"模糊","description":"垃圾","type":1,"fee":3,...